Output 131ec968ddcc828bb0d5633325183d5a558b03856b848ea762599c6ac8b7ae62:2

value
42622200
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24e1bc81eacc29948c670e09120a6afcbc430689 OP_EQUAL
address
3542ftPCb93BULpTpNismLFBnBVmRz2q9C
transaction
131ec968ddcc828bb0d5633325183d5a558b03856b848ea762599c6ac8b7ae62
spent
true